Abstract:

Systematic process mineralogy study on hornstone copper-molybdenum ore in Jiama,Tibet,is carried out by the use of microscope,MLA,electronic probe and chemical analysis,investigates the mineral composition,mineral embedding characteristics,ore structure,target mineral type and distribution rate in ores,and discusses the mineralogical factors that influence target mineral recovery from ores.The results show that the relative sulfide content in ores is 4.48 %;the gangue minerals are mainly quartz,feldspar and mica group;copper minerals are mainly chalcopyrite dominated by -0.053 mm grains,and the chalcopyrite closely related to gangue minerals is easily lost,influencing copper recovery;molybdenum minerals are mainly molybdenite dominated by -0.053-+0.010 mm grains,poor locked molybdenite and gangue minerals are easily lost into flotation tailings.The research results provide basis for efficient development and utilization of the ore resource.
